Background

International Conference on Future Internet 2008 (CFI 08) will be the third event of this series dedicated to the future internet technologies. It aims to provide a forum where future internet researchers in Asia, Europe, and North America gather together to share their visions and long-term research activities. CFI 08 will give you high profile, latest research results in the field of future internet technologies such as the internet of things, data-centric architecture, network defense, addressing and routing architectures, mobility, test-bed, and adaptive systems and protocols. The conference will explore research directions that appear to promise the greatest improvement in communications technology in the coming years.


Topics

  • Wireless, Mobility, and Spectrum Use
  • Adaptive Protocol and Systems, Situated Communications
  • Data-oriented Architecture and Massive Information Distribution
  • Addressing/Routing Architecture
  • New Research Directions
  • Test-beds in Support of Future Internet
  • Measurement, Analysis, and Manageability
  • Privacy and Trust
